Do I have to wait for probate to finish before selling?
Often, no. In many Georgia probate cases the personal representative can list and sell the property during the process. We’ll confirm your specific situation with your attorney and the court.
Does the home need repairs before we sell?
Not necessarily. We’ll advise which improvements add real value and which to skip — and we can sell fully as-is, including cash-buyer options, when that’s the right call.
How is the price decided?
With a court-ready comparative market analysis based on recent, comparable local sales — a defensible figure that satisfies the court and is fair to every heir.
What if the heirs disagree?
It’s common. We keep communication transparent and documented, work through the executor, and let the court process provide a fair, neutral framework for decisions.
